Cost

The cost of replacing your lost car keys can vary. The cost of replacing your lost car keys can vary depending on the nature and location of the key. The cost can be affected by the condition of the key, locksmith and any other services. If the original key is damaged, you could be required to make repairs before you can get a replacement. If you also want to use a service that provides guarantees or warranties that you must pay extra for them.

The traditional keys are easy to duplicate and can be made at a hardware store for about $10. However, if your key has a chip or transponder, you will need to visit an auto dealer or a locksmith. The cost of these keys is typically between $150 and $300. Other factors that could affect the price include the make and model of your vehicle, its location, and whether or not you require towing into the dealership.

Security

The best method to avoid car keys being lost is to have an extra set of keys with you at all times. This is not practical for most people. If you misplace your keys in the car or at home, it could be a nightmare to find them. You might have go to a locksmith for precise key cutting and programming, which can be time-consuming and expensive.

There are a variety of ways to hide a spare car key in your vehicle or around your house. The most important thing to do is ensure that the spare key isn't easily accessible to thieves, so choose your location carefully.

One of the most convenient ways to hide the spare key for cars car keys is in your wallet or purse. You can also use a key ring or money clip to keep your spare car keys in one place. Make sure that the key isn't attached to the same chain as your primary car key as this could cause an issue in the event that you lose your spare key.

Another popular place to hide the spare car key is in the gas tank flap of your car. This is a great spot to store the spare car key since it is hidden and not visible to passersby. It can be secured with duct tape. However, it is important to make sure that the spare key can only open your door, and not start the engine.

A hitch vault can be used to store spare keys in your vehicle in a secure location. These vaults are designed in a way that they are hidden behind your license plate which makes them difficult to spot. This is a great solution if you don't want to leave your spare key with a stranger, or the risk of it being stolen on vacation.

You can also put your keys in a fake dryer vent or power meter. These spots are less obvious and can be tampered with with more difficulty than other areas of your property. You can also store your spare keys in a specially-designed RFID or Faraday bag to guard it from theft of electronic signals. This is a form of car theft which is becoming more frequent. Special devices are used to relay and amplify the remote key fob's signals to ensure that the car believes the spare key is in its vicinity.
